Definisi 'glasswort'
|
|
English to English noun
| 1 |
bushy plant of Old World salt marshes and sea beaches having prickly leaves; burned to produce a crude soda ash |  | source: wordnet30
| 2 |
fleshy maritime plant having fleshy stems with rudimentary scalelike leaves and small spikes of minute flowers; formerly used in making glass |  | source: wordnet30
| 3 |
A seashore plant of the Spinach family (Salicornia herbacea), with succulent jointed stems; also, a prickly plant of the same family (Salsola Kali), both formerly burned for the sake of the ashes, which yield soda for making glass and soap. |  | source: webster1913
